Twitchell Rice: 2016-05-12 09:20:00 (DOY 133)
Author: Elke Eichelmann
Others: Kyle Hemes, Tyler (from Whendee

Summary: Regular data collection, Tower still out of the field, Rice has sprouted

Arrived at 9:20. Sunny, windy, mostly clear skies, but hazy in the distance. Rice is up. Sprouts 3 or 4 cm tall can be seen in rows. Field is still dry and tower is out of the field.

Filled the LI7700 wash water reservoir, but it was still almost full. Cleaned the LI7500 and LI7700, which was really dusty.

Collected USB GHG data, collected met data from 23x. One soil heat flux plate and one thermocouple on profile 2 not working: SHF2 = -INF, SoilT2 04 = -INF

Joe came by later in the day to collect the camera card pictures. The new Camera is still tricky to operate.

The cable on the water pressure sensor is brittle and cracking. Maybe that is the reason why it has been giving some weird data lately? Look into that once the field is flooded and the sensor is deployed again.
